Dr. Joseph Gattuso is a cardiologist practicing in Altoona, PA. Dr. Gattuso specializes in diagnosing, monitoring, and treating diseases or conditions of the heart and blood vessels and the cardiovascular system. These conditions include heart attacks, heart murmurs, coronary heart disease, and hypertension. Dr. Gattuso also practices preventative medicine, helping patients maintain a heart-healthy life.
